BU Professor Emily Martin sings on one of year s best classical recordings | Local News

LEWISBURG — A classical music album recorded in Bucknell University’s Rooke Recital Hall and featuring lyric soprano and Professor Emily Martin, music, was named one of “The Best Classical Recordings of 2020” by The Chicago Tribune. Recorded last fall and released in February, Let Evening Come: American Songs Old & New (Albany Records) features vocal performances by Martin and fellow soprano Ariana Wyatt with piano accompaniment by Richard Masters. “Even in a country as comparatively young as the United States, the art song tradition runs deep,” writes Howard Reich, the Tribune’s arts critic. “Let Evening Come spans 20th and 21st century repertoire, with sterling and emotionally charged performances of music by Frank La Forge (dating from 1906 to 1925), Robert Spillman (2015, 2016 and 2018) and Lori Laitman (2014). Sopranos Emily Martin and Ariana Wyatt make the most of every phrase, with Richard Masters summoning practically orchestral color
